Unpaid Taxes

The IRS has instituted a program that allows taxpayers the opportunity to compromise the amount of back taxes they may owe. The program provides that taxpayers may make, and the IRS may accept, offers-in-compromise of the unpaid taxes. Offers-in-compromise can be made in two distinct situations: when there is doubt as to the tax liability based on current tax law or when there is doubt as to collectibility of the tax based on the taxpayer's ability to pay the tax.

In either situation, the IRS procedures must be followed in order to obtain an offer-in-compromise that allows the taxpayer to reduce, through compromise, the unpaid tax. Some states also have offer-in-compromise programs.
